Abstract
The invention provides a very high speed optical transmission apparatus which is tough against a variation in mark rate using an equalizing amplification circuit of a narrow-band frequency characteristic. The optical transmission apparatus includes an equalizing amplification circuit including a photoelectric conversion circuit for receiving a non-return-to-zero code as a reception signal, a peak value detection circuit, a dc amplifier, a timing extraction circuit, a dc regeneration circuit and an identification circuit. The equalizing amplification circuit includes a differentiating circuit for producing a differentiation equalization waveform of a reception signal of a non-return-to-zero code. The dc regeneration circuit includes a logic circuit for outputting logically positive and negative signals of an output signal of the equalizing amplification circuit, and a set-reset flip-flop circuit for receiving the logically positive signal of the output of the logic circuit as a set signal and receiving the logically negative signal of the output of the logic circuit as a reset signal. A full-wave rectification circuit is provided at an input terminal of the timing extraction circuit.
